Delicious, Fresh Food and a Nice Atmosphere!. Holly's has a great dark/modern atmosphere that makes it feel a little upscale. The food does that too, but the prices are very reasonable ($7-13 per plate). They also have combo specials if you want a little of everything but are on a budget.

You have a choice of steamed white or brown rice, and the food is always fresh and house-made. The dishes are not overly greasy, and the veggies are always fresh and still a little crisp.

The service is also very good, even when they are packed.

If I could change one thing, it would be the spice factor. The dishes with the little pepper on the menu were not that spicy, and even the hot chili oil lacked a kick.

I am from NY, and when I have out of town guests, I take them to Holly's to avoid the gristle and to take in the atmosphere.
